Pure Style Girlfriends Cover-a-Cup Cover for any Bra Insert 50152


  • Cotton covers that fit on all Pure Style Girlfriend bra inserts.
  • Whether you're wearing a casual or dressy outfit, these washable cotton bra covers are discreet and versatile.
  • Slip any Pure Style Girlfriends bra insert into this cover for a soft, breathable, cotton fit.
  • Soft, absorbent cotton sleeves to keep all bra inserts cool and comfortable.
  • 1 re-usable pair.

HerRoom Fitter's Comments:

  • 4 1/2" x 6".
  • Slits are 5 5/8" long.
  • Washable.
  • 1 pair.

I just got married and had my seamstress sew my Jump-a-Cups into my gown. The only way to do this was with Cover-a-Cup. It's brilliant. Without Cover-a-Cup, you basically have to use the old foam, hard inserts which are really bad. Silicone inserts are so much more natural looking and feeling, but of course you can't sew into them - the silicone will ooze everywhere. ... enter Cover-a-Cups! A few stitches into the inside of my gown and Voila! All my problems were solved. After the wedding, i slipped my Jumps out of the covers and brought them with me on my honeymoon. These little covers saved me! Holly from San Diego, CA

I've got the Bump-a-Cup too (as well as the Bump&Jump-a-Cup) and, yes, these covers are a little large for the covers but it was a simple fix--the small effort was definitely worth it for the feel of the cotton! I placed Bump-a-Cup in the cover against a seam, folded the excess fabric in an envelope-like way (not tucking), and used their fashion tape (called Stay Put) to keep the cover closed. I found that the envelope-like fold was the best way for me to get flattest fold and clean closure. Of course a little hand sewing would do the trick too, but I wanted to use these for Bump&Jump-a-Cup too and the few seconds it takes is well worth the results I get! I may just sew this into my favorite bra, but I'm not sure yet : ) If you prefer the feel of cotton, these covers are incredibly soft! Nina B from Hollywood, CA
